In the competitive world of weddings, establishing a solid foundation of trust with bride-to-be clients is paramount. This trust not only helps to secure repeat business but also fosters positive word-of-mouth, which is vital in an industry largely driven by referrals. So, how can wedding professionals build trust with their clients? Below, we explore various strategies and provide insights to assist you in developing stronger connections with brides-to-be.
Effective communication is the cornerstone of trust-building. Brides-to-be are often overwhelmed with choices, deadlines, and emotional stress. By simplifying the communication process, you can become a reliable source of support. Here are key strategies to enhance your communication:
Technique | Description |
Quick Responses | Answer inquiries within 24 hours |
Set Expectations | Clarify services and prices upfront |
Multiple Platforms | Engage clients via various methods |
